Temperature level Considerations



When it concerns commercial outside paint, temperature level plays an essential role in the result of your task. If you're painting in severe heat, the paint can dry out as well swiftly, leading to concerns like bad adhesion and uneven finishes. You want to aim for temperatures between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the very best results. Listed below 50 ° F, paint might not heal properly, while above 85 ° F, you take the chance of blistering and cracking.

Timing your project with the appropriate temperature levels is important. Begin your job early in the morning or later on in the afternoon when it's cooler, specifically throughout hot months.

Additionally, take into consideration the surface area temperature; it can be considerably more than the air temperature, specifically on sunny days. Utilize a surface area thermostat to inspect this before you begin.

If temperature levels are uncertain, watch on the weather prediction. Abrupt temperature level decreases or warm front can thwart your strategies. You do not want to start repainting only to have the problems change mid-project.

Moisture Degrees



Moisture levels significantly affect the success of your industrial outside paint task. When the humidity is too high, it can hinder paint drying and curing, causing a series of problems like inadequate adhesion and end up quality.

If you're intending a job throughout damp problems, you may find that the paint takes longer to dry, which can extend your task timeline and boost prices.

Alternatively, reduced moisture can likewise posture difficulties. Paint may dry out as well promptly, preventing correct application and causing an uneven finish.

You'll intend to check the moisture levels closely to ensure you're functioning within the optimal range, usually between 40% and 70%.

To obtain the most effective outcomes, think about using a hygrometer to gauge humidity prior to beginning your task.

If you discover the levels are outside the optimum array, you may require to change your timetable or pick paints designed for variable problems.

Rainfall Influence



Rain or snow can considerably disrupt your commercial outside painting strategies. When precipitation occurs, it can remove fresh applied paint or create an irregular surface. Ideally, you want to pick days with completely dry weather to make certain the paint sticks appropriately and remedies efficiently. If you're captured in a shower, it's best to stop the project and wait for problems to boost.

In addition, snow can be a lot more harmful. Not only does it develop a wet surface area, however it can likewise decrease temperature levels, making it difficult for paint to dry. This can lead to problems like peeling off or blistering down the line.
